The Kentucky General Assembly website is kept up-to-date on all current policies up for discussion and serves as a solid starting ground for learning more about the legislation process.
- Daily schedules are updated detailing which bills will be discussed along with who is intended to be present
- Each proceeding is live-streamed for the public to view in real time
- Committee pages include links to the documents they are given in regards to each bill they are discussing - allowing the public to be aware of the information policymakers have on hand
One of the biggest impacts you can make on current topics is calling the Legislative Message Line (800-372-7181) to give lawmakers your thoughts and opinions on subjects you genuinely care about.
- Messages can be left for specific districts, committees, or individuals and call-line representatives are diligent in noting exactly what you say
- Both the Kentucky Academy of Science and Kentucky Conservation Committee websites keep track of current bills related to science policy, along with resources on why you should care about those bills
Another effective way to get more attention on important policy issues can be through one page briefs on bills you deem important for legislators to know about. These are very simple and eye-catching to provide the most essential facts and details about why your bill of choice should be voted for or against.
